The Elements of K-CULTURE
K-CULTURE encompasses various aspects of Korean traditional and contemporary culture, but it is particularly known for its pop culture elements. Below, we delve into some of the key components that have contributed to its global popularity.
- K-Pop: The infectious beats and polished performances of K-Pop groups like BTS and Blackpink have captivated millions. Their success has not only boosted Korean music but also piqued interest in the Korean language and culture.
- K-Drama: Korean dramas are celebrated for their gripping storylines and emotional depth. Shows like “Crash Landing on You” and “Goblin” have attracted a massive international following.
- K-Food: Korean cuisine, known for its bold flavors and health benefits, has found its way into restaurants and homes worldwide. Dishes like kimchi, bulgogi, and bibimbap are now household names.
The Global Influence of K-CULTURE
K-CULTURE has not only entertained but also influenced global trends. Fashion designers, filmmakers, and musicians across the world are increasingly drawing inspiration from Korean aesthetics and storytelling techniques. Likewise, international brands are collaborating with Korean celebrities to tap into their vast influence.
| Element | Global Impact |
|---|---|
| K-Pop | International music charts and global fan bases |
| K-Drama | Streaming services and cross-cultural storytelling |
| K-Food | Fusion cuisines and global food festivals |
